#33375e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33375e is composed of 20% red, 21.6%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 234.4 degrees, a saturation of 29.7% and a lightness of 28.4%. #33375e color hex could be obtained by blending #666ebc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#33375e color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#33375e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33375e has RGB values of R:51, G:55,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 3356510.
